Description

KDB3125L


KDB3125L is a Series C K-Frame molded case circuit breaker designed for industrial and commercial power distribution applications. This 3-pole unit features thermal magnetic trip protection with long-time and instantaneous characteristics, delivering reliable overcurrent protection at 125 amperes and 600VAC maximum voltage rating. The non-interchangeable trip unit ensures consistent performance across 50/60Hz systems at 40 degrees Celsius. Key Specifications
  • Manufacturer: Eaton Cutler-Hammer
  • Part Number: KDB3125L
  • Frame Type: K-Frame Series C
  • Amperage: 125A
  • Voltage: 600VAC
  • Poles: 3-Pole
  • Trip Unit: Thermal Magnetic
  • Interrupt Rating: 25KAIC @ 600V
  • Interrupt Rating: 35KA @ 480VAC
  • Interrupt Rating: 65KA @ 240VAC
  • Frequency: 50/60Hz
  • Configuration: Feed-Thru
